As per the facts of the case, FIR No. 323/2015 dated31.10.2015 was registered by Police Station Deccan, Pune on the basis of complaint filed by Shri Sachin Sonawane, Assistant General Manager of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I), Mumbai for offences under Section 120-B IPC r/w 420 & 188 of IPC 1860 against M/s Samruddha Jeevan Foods India Ltd., Pune, Mahesh Kisan Motewar Pune, Mrs. Vaishali Mahesh Motewar, Sadar Ghanshyam J. Patel, Pune, Rajendra Pandurang Bhandare, Solapur, all Directors of M/s Samruddha Jeevan Foods India Ltd. (herein after referred to as "SJFIL"); FIR revealed that the Preliminary enquiry conducted by SEBI reve....

....ted company. They were looking after the day-to-day affairs of the company during the relevant period and had hatched a conspiracy in a planned manner and induced large scale illegal damage to the depositors and accrued illicit profit to themselves and hence, have committed offence under Section 120-B of the IPC. As the commission of offence under Section 420 r/w 120-B IPC are schedule offence under PMLA, 2002, Mumbai Zonal Office ED registered ECIR No. 01/MZO/2016 dated 12.01.2016 against the suspects and conducted investigation under PMLA. During the investigation it is revealed that another criminal case, Chatushrungi Police Station, Pune has registered FIR on 20.11.2014 which was transferred to Criminal Investigation Department (CID), Pune for further investigation. CID after conducting investigation filed three Charge Sheets on 27.6.2016, on 27.10.2016 & on 07.11.2016 against Mahesh Kisan Motewar, Leena Mahesh AU Motwear, Vaishali Mahesh Motewar and Rajendra Bhandari and invoked section 406, 409, 420 & 120(8) of IPC and Section 3 of MPID Act and Sections 3, 4 5, 6 of Prize Chit and Money Speculation Schemes (Banning) Act, 1987 of which section 420 & 120B of IPC 1208 are sch....

On the other hand, learned counsel for the respondent-ED submitted that M/s Samruddha Jeevan Group Companies purchased this property/land directly from the proceeds of crime. Hence, the same is rightly confirmed for attachment by the Adjudicating Authority, as per law. He submitted that ECIR was registered by Mumbai Zonal Office of respondent-ED on 12.01.2016 for investigation under Provision of Money Laundering Act against all the suspects as mentioned therein. He pointed out that when the said case was under investigation, the suspects/accused persons transferred the property in favor of the present appellant firm vide Sale Deed dated 30.07.2016. Accordingly, he argued that appellant firm is not a bona-fide purchaser in any manner and colluded with the accused perso....

....nies and persons and the money laundering offences under PMLA. He also pointed out that the Prosecution Complaint (PC) as per the provisions of Section 8(4) of the PMLA has been filed before the Special PMLA Court in Mumbai by ED in July, 2018 and the Hon'ble Court has taken cognizance of the money laundering offence against the Accused including the defendants in the Appeal, viz. Samruddha Jeevan group entities and other related/abetting entities. He contended that under Section 8(8) of the PMLA any party having genuine claim/interest in the properties attached and liable to be confiscated under PMLA may apply before the Special Court for restoration of the properties to them. Prayer is accordingly made, to dismiss the present appeal being devoid of any merits. 5. After hearing the rival submissions, I have given my thoughtful consideration to the same. ....ideration of Rs. 4,71,00,000/- was tendered by way of post dated cheques from 01.08.2016 to 20.10.2016. Even it is not clear whether the said post dated cheques were really encashed by the vendor or not. It is a matter of further investigation and trial to check and verify whether the present sale deed dated 30.07.2016 was a sham paper transaction to avoid the attachment proceedings or alternatively, appellants are not a bonafide purchasers, on account of knowledge on their part.
